CVE-2017-16261 Explained : Impact and Mitigation

Learn about CVE-2017-16261, a high-severity vulnerability in the Insteon Hub's PubNub message handler, allowing attackers to trigger buffer overflows and compromise data integrity.

CVE-2017-16261, assigned by Talos, pertains to buffer overflow vulnerabilities in the Insteon Hub's PubNub message handler.

Understanding CVE-2017-16261

This CVE involves stack-based buffer overflow vulnerabilities in the Insteon Hub's PubNub message handler, allowing attackers to overwrite data.

What is CVE-2017-16261?

The Insteon Hub, particularly the "cc" channel's PubNub message handler, contains buffer overflow vulnerabilities that can be exploited by sending tailored commands through the PubNub service. These vulnerabilities lead to a stack-based buffer overflow, enabling attackers to overwrite arbitrary data.

The Impact of CVE-2017-16261

The vulnerabilities in CVE-2017-16261 have a high impact on confidentiality, integrity, and availability, with a CVSS base score of 8.5 (High severity).

Technical Details of CVE-2017-16261

This section provides more technical insights into the vulnerability.

Vulnerability Description

The buffer overflow occurs in the

strcpy
function within the cmd g_b at address 0x9d015714, where the
grp
key's value is directly copied to a buffer with a length of 16 bytes, leading to a buffer overflow if data longer than 16 bytes is sent.

Affected Systems and Versions

        Vendor: Insteon
        Product: Hub
        Versions: Not specified

Exploitation Mechanism

To trigger this vulnerability, an attacker needs to send an authenticated HTTP request containing data longer than 16 bytes, exploiting the buffer overflow in the PubNub message handler.

Mitigation and Prevention

Protecting systems from CVE-2017-16261 requires immediate actions and long-term security practices.

Immediate Steps to Take

        Apply vendor patches or updates promptly.
        Implement network segmentation to limit the impact of potential attacks.
        Monitor network traffic for any suspicious activities.

Long-Term Security Practices

        Regularly update and patch all software and firmware.
        Conduct security assessments and penetration testing to identify vulnerabilities.
        Educate users and administrators on secure coding practices.

Patching and Updates

Ensure that the Insteon Hub's firmware is up to date and that any patches addressing the buffer overflow vulnerabilities are applied.
